2006 Costa Book Awards - Poetry

Poetry

Winner:

  • John Haynes, Letter to Patience

Shortlist:

  • Vicki Feaver, The Book of Blood
  • Seamus Heaney, District and Circle
  • Hugo Williams, Dear Room
